Besides my other unanswered questions (where's the engine coming from, what changes are being made to meet NHTSA regulations, etc), I have a problem with your funding problem.
What company is going to build this car for you? At the minimum $500,000 list price you mentioned, I have trouble believing you'll hit your targets of 100-750 units. If these are annual projections, do you really think there are 100 potential buyers for a half-a-million dollar car out there each year? Bugatti stopped production after 149 units (over three years) and many millions of dollars invested. McLaren stopped production at just shy of 100 units, again spread over years. Ferrari and Lamborghini have well established histories (not that Bugatti didn't) and their pricier products (not counting the "bargain" 360) sell in the range of a few hundred a year at prices well below $500k. I really think you're underestimating the cost of producing this vehicle and you're overestimating both the potential market and the desire of "a car company" to produce your design "and send back a percentage of the sale price." Like it's that easy. Vector wanted to get a major company to produce their vehicles...didn't happen even when the exotic car market was hot, which it isn't now. Bob Lutz, former vice chairman of Chrysler (father of the Viper) and current vice chairman of General Motors, wanted to resurrect the Cunningham brand. He had a design. He had the backing of the son of Briggs Cunningham. He even had the backing of General Motors (they actually invested in the start-up). Lutz claimed it would take hundreds of millions of dollars to get Cunningham off the ground...and that didn't include the cost of developing the engine which GM would shoulder. Cunningham closed its doors late last year. Good luck to you. Pipe dreams are wonderful. If you want more honest and well-researched information on starting a car company, let me know. If you want to continue building a dream car, again, good luck to you...but don't bet that it'll make production. |
